The relationship between Drew Cain (Cameron Mathison) and Willow Tait (Katelyn MacMullen) has sparked plenty of debate among General Hospital fans. 

While there are some who believe the couple has potential, there are many others who argue that their relationship has caused heartache for everyone involved. 

Drew and Willow’s journey together has been complicated, and while there may be a deeper connection between the two, is their relationship truly meant to be?

Shared Struggles and a Deep Connection

Drew and Willow share a common history of troubled childhoods and complicated family dynamics, which might explain the bond they’ve formed. 

Both were kept in the dark about their real identities for years, leaving them with a sense of loss and confusion about their roots. 

This shared experience of searching for their true selves could be one reason why they feel so drawn to each other.

Willow, a woman who has struggled to find her place in the world, had a loving but challenging marriage to Michael Corinthos (Chad Duell). Michael, while raised in a wealthy and supportive home, has kept many secrets from his wife, including crucial information about her own family. This secrecy may have eroded the trust in their relationship, and when Willow’s trust in Michael faltered, she found comfort in Drew. Though Willow’s actions in turning to Drew while still married to Michael were far from ideal, one could argue that Drew, with his own emotional baggage, offered a sense of understanding and stability that Michael could not provide at the time.

A Pattern of Hero Worship

One aspect of Willow’s relationship with Drew that has come to light is her tendency to fall for men who come to her rescue. Drew played a critical role in saving Willow’s life when she battled cancer, and that act of heroism certainly deepened their bond. Willow’s tendency to rely on men who protect and care for her could stem from her difficult upbringing in a cult, where she was likely deprived of the stability and love she needed as a child. This pattern has left Willow in a position where she may feel that she needs someone to save her, rather than trusting herself to handle life’s challenges independently.

However, Willow has come to realize this pattern and is now working on standing on her own two feet. If she can overcome her need for constant rescue and make her own decisions, it may allow her relationship with Drew to grow into something more equal and balanced. Drew could indeed be the right partner for her, but it will require personal growth and self-awareness from Willow to break free from her dependence on others.

The Children: A Complicated Dynamic

One of the most important aspects of Willow’s life is her role as a mother. Despite everything that has happened between her and Michael, Willow’s primary concern remains her children. She has always been fiercely protective of Wiley (Viron Weaver) and Amelia (Sequoia and Serenity Mork Macko), and she understandably wanted to be with them when Michael was hospitalized. Her actions, including keeping Michael’s family away from the children, may not have been the best decisions, but they were born out of desperation and a need to protect her kids.

As for Drew, he has his own daughter, Scout (Cosette Abinante), who has been through her own struggles following the loss of her mother. If Drew and Willow’s relationship continues to develop, it’s possible that Willow could become a positive influence on Scout, offering her a much-needed motherly figure. While Willow’s actions may have been controversial, she has proven time and again that she is a loving and dedicated mother. In fact, she could bring some much-needed stability to Drew’s family, as well.
